From ef3eab75e17191e5665f52e64e85bc29d5705a7b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Hans de Goede Date: Wed, 10 Apr 2024 21:16:38 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] mmc: sdhci-acpi: Disable write protect detection on Toshiba WT10-A On the Toshiba WT10-A the microSD slot always reports the card being write-protected, just like on the Toshiba WT8-B. Add a DMI quirk to work around this.
